Essaouira, a charming port city on the Atlantic coast of Morocco, has a rich history dating back to ancient times. Originally known as Mogador, Essaouira was founded in 1760 by Sultan Mohammed III with the help of architects like Théodore Cornut and Ahmed al-Inglizi. This picturesque town, designated as a UNESCO World Heritage Site in 2001, offers a unique blend of culture, history, and stunning coastal views that attract visitors from around the world. With its vibrant medina, bustling harbor, and laid-back atmosphere, Essaouira is a must-visit destination for those seeking a mix of relaxation and exploration.
